When to consider. An IRA may be a good choice if you don't have a 401(k) or identical option at work. A traditional IRA, in particular, could be a good option in case you hope for being in a very lower tax bracket when you retire. Roth IRAs may be a good choice for investors for the beginning in their careers because that may be when your income and tax bracket is most affordable.
